What's The Definition Of Sternson?
sternson in American English
noun: a knee in a timber-framed vessel, reinforcing the angle between the keelson and the sternpost sternson in British English noun: a timber scarfed into or bolted to the sternpost and keelson at the stern of a wooden vessel |
